You’ve all been waiting -- and here it is! After sorting through paperwork and interviewing over 200 Beautiful
Women, 60 Beautiful Women, 20 in each of three categories, have been chosen!
What an exciting and amazing group of women we had to choose from! Here is how our process worked:
Women were nominated by email or mail in nominations. Each woman was then notified that she had been nominated and asked to submit her responses to several questions. An interview time was set and each woman came in for a short interview. From each of these things, our top 60 was chosen.
What were we looking for? We were looking for women who were beautiful on the inside and outside! Women whose hearts were full of love for others -- and that love showed in the things she did for her family, her church, her community. Women who went above and beyond what was required of their job, and who spent their free time giving back to the community.
And, oh my goodness, we found a lot of them! The decisions made by our non-biased judges were difficult for them -- imagine if those decisions had to be made by those of us who knew many of them! (We were so glad we did not have to make them!)
So, out of the over 200 women who were nominated, we now share with you our three categories of 20 Most Beautiful Women in the Ark-La-Tex!
